On my smartphone app I don't see a "No new tasks" option.
Now, my options are in Danish and they say: Projektkommandoer: (that will be "Project commands":) Besøg hjemmeside (that will be "Visit home page") Opdatér (that will be "Update") Suspendér (that will be "Suspend") Fjern (that will be "Remove") I can "suspend" everywhere, but that is not what I want. I want to stop it from biting off more than it can chew in a civilized manner when needed. Do you think it could be that a line has been lost in translation? - in which case I'm forced to behave brutally |

The only way to control work buffer on the Android app is to reduce the allowed storage space use, or set the Min.spare storage high, what BOINC is not allowed to use. Mine is set to Max used storage, 20%. With about 3GB free, that works out at 0.6 GB, which gives me 3 to 4 units, 2 running, the rest waiting. With 10 days deadline, and runtime of about 6-10 hours per result, it varies, the tablet is enough time on charger each day to finish all tasks before deadline (unreliable, so the device never gets repairs with 3.5 day deadline).

On my smartphone app I don't see a "No new tasks" option. Please make sure you have "Show advanced preferences and controls..." turned ON from preferences. Then "No new tasks" option will be available. It is off by default. |

On my smartphone app I don't see a "No new tasks" option. Please make sure you have "Show advanced preferences and controls..." turned ON from preferences. Then "No new tasks" option will be available. It is off by default. You must have a different version, no new tasks is under projects, click WCG then the 3 dots which bring up an ugly black text on dark blue menu. Selecting WCG below project should gives a more legible menu with more options including NNT. [Edit 1 times, last edit by SekeRob* at Sep 1, 2017 10:30:00 AM] |
